Online Auctions

best online shopping sites auctions at Goodwill are a great way to shop and support people in your community. You'll find a variety of merchandise, from antiques to new items. A lot of the items that you will find in auctions are donated by individuals from your local community. The proceeds from auction sales are used to fund the local shops from which the items originated.

To bid, just click the item and then type in your desired amount in the box. You'll be notified by email if you're the highest bidder. Each auction is subject to deadlines and if a reserve price isn't met then, the auction will be closed without a winner. You can also skip the auction process and purchase the item at a set price by clicking "Buy Now."

As the non-profit tries to make more money by selling donated items online, resale websites are a major threat.

Goodwill hopes to grab a piece of the e-commerce pie by putting some of its most valuable items up for sale on its website. Can Goodwill recreate the excitement of finding a bargain on its website?

The answer isn't selling more things, but to give shoppers a better experience. The organization has launched an online store known as GoodwillFinds which has new products every day. The site is distinct from the company's broader resale operations but it's trying to increase revenue and boost donations.

It's a tough decision. Clothing is the most common donation to Goodwill, and it's not a great seller online. The organization would need to hire a large number of individuals to handle online sales and wouldn't be in a position to compete with online resale websites like eBay and Craigslist.

Goodwill's strategy is to concentrate on the exclusive and rare items that it receives. It also attempts to create a sense urgency by offering limited-time deals. The idea is that people who are looking for bargains will be drawn in and will become loyal customers.

Another way Goodwill can increase sales online is through partnerships with online marketplaces like eBay and Craigslist. This is a way for Goodwill to reach customers who may not be aware of the brand, and also to create brand awareness. The collaboration is mutually beneficial for both parties.

Shop Goodwill is an auction-based website that showcases items from Goodwills across the country. The site is divided into regions so that shoppers can look for items in their locality. The profits from online sales go to the Goodwills where the items originated. The website also offers a mobile app and a donation form online.
